Subject: [PATCH v2 0/2] usb: dwc3: Introduce DWC_usb32 IP
Date: Sat, 11 Apr 2020 19:19:54 -0700	[thread overview]
Message-ID: <cover.1586657326.git.thinhn@synopsys.com> (raw)

This patch series adds support to Synopsys DWC_usb32 controller. The controller
supports dual-lane and speed up to 20 Gbps, and the DWC3 driver will drive this
controller.

The configuration and programming model for DWC_usb32 is very similar to
DWC_usb31 and DWC_usb30. This series is one of the first sets, and it only
includes the necessary changes to recognize, initialize, and run DWC_usb32. It
includes:
* New IP checking scheme
* IP Checks for DWC_usb32
* New MDWIDTH parameter for DWC_usb32

The change to support lane count and lane speed mantissa will come in a
separate series. Hopefully this helps simplify the review process and help push
the change in steps.
